Goldberg Lindsay & Co.

GOLDBERG LINDSAY & CO. LLC is an SEC-registered investment adviser in NEW YORK, NY, registered since 2006. The firm manages approximately $11.9 billion in assets. It has 55 employees and 28 investment advisers.

Frequently asked questions

Who runs investment decisions at Goldberg Lindsay & Co.?

Investment decisions are made by founders Alan Goldberg and David Lindsay. Both principals bring experience from the real estate investment and development firm they built together. The office has not publicly disclosed a separate investment committee or external CIO.

How does Goldberg Lindsay & Co. source its deals?

The firm sources opportunities primarily through the principals' personal and professional networks built over decades in New York real estate and private investing. There is no indication of a formal sourcing team, outside advisor network, or structured origination program. The office's low public profile suggests most deal flow arrives via direct relationships.

Is Goldberg Lindsay & Co. structured as a single family office or does it operate more like a venture firm?

It operates as a single family office managing the capital of its named partners. Unlike a venture firm, it does not raise outside funds, report to limited partners, or operate within a fixed deployment schedule. The office may selectively involve co-investors on individual deals, but its core structure is permanent capital managed for the principals.

Does Goldberg Lindsay & Co. participate in fund commitments or only direct deals?

The firm focuses on direct investments — deploying into private companies and real estate assets rather than committing as a limited partner to third-party funds. Public records do not indicate a fund-of-funds allocation program, though the office may hold legacy fund positions not separately disclosed.

Which sectors does Goldberg Lindsay & Co. explicitly avoid?

The firm has not published a formal exclusion policy. Based on observable investment behavior, it does not appear active in public equities, fixed income, or commodities trading. Its activity concentrates on private markets, with no disclosed presence in sectors such as defense, extractive industries, or digital assets.

Where does the underlying wealth come from?

The wealth traces to the real estate investment and development firm co-founded by Alan Goldberg and David Lindsay. Specific details about the founding entity — its project portfolio, exit history, or asset base — are not publicly disclosed. The office does not appear to derive from a single corporate liquidity event or inheritance.

Does Goldberg Lindsay & Co. maintain philanthropic structures, and how are they separated?

No philanthropic foundation or donor-advised fund is publicly tied to Goldberg Lindsay & Co. The principals may conduct personal charitable giving through vehicles not associated with the office's name, but no structured philanthropic entity is disclosed in available records.
